Our Summer 2026 Fine Arts Program offers students ages 8–15 the chance to explore realistic drawing and painting techniques in a calm, focused, and inspiring studio environment. Classes are designed for young artists who enjoy detailed work and are ready to build skills through guided instruction.
This program also serves as a required trial for students interested in joining our Yearly Program.
Ages: 8–15
Format: Semi-private instruction (max 5 students per class)
Duration: 5 weeks, one 90-minute class per week

Over the course of the 5 weeks, students will complete 2+ projects using a variety of high-quality, non-toxic materials. Projects are designed based on each student’s age and ability, with one-on-one guidance from instructor Peggy‑Lynn Holland.

Classes are calm, quiet, and skill-focused. Students are expected to work independently during class time.
This is a structured fine arts program and is not designed for students seeking exploratory or play-based art. It may also not be appropriate for students with special needs or certain learning differences.

This 5-week program is required for students interested in joining our Yearly Program (September – June). While completing the summer program does not guarantee a yearly spot, students who attend the summer session are given first priority when openings become available.
